Málaga on yellow alert for possible rains

The cold weather, currently having a dramatic effect in the north of the country, is gradually moving southwards and snow is expected in Almería, particularly in Valle del Almanzora and Los Vélez.

Málaga is on ‘yellow alert’ for rains, as is Cádiz and the Straits of Gibraltar, and storms could affect the areas of Sol and Guadalhorce.

The ski station in the Sierra Nevadas in Granada province is doing well from the weather, though, with 56 kilometres of skiable slopes and 17 lifts in operation. Temperatures, though, are on the low side. Yesterday, Borreguiles was 11.4 degrees below zero, the lowest temperature of the season so far.
